Panel houses, snow, overcast sky, tiny kitchen, shabby staircase… It’s Winter is an indie game which genre could be classified as sandbox, post-soviet, sad 3d, russian sadness. Nothing awaits you: there is no chance to get out, no room for adventures and breathtaking plot. Just a broken radio, refrigerator filled with food, loneliness and endless snow.
This game created by Ilya Mazo in collaboration with well-known underground game designer Alexander Ignatov (sad3d) is a part of the “ШХД: ЗИМА” multi-platform project which consists of the book, music album, short film and theatre play.
